Review

Los Tres Milagros in Miami is best suited for families who want a living environment that feels like a respectful, culturally rich home rather than a sterile care facility. The community excels for seniors who value social engagement and a sense of belonging, with daily life built around warmth, familial tone, and genuine connections. The care team speaks Spanish and embraces Hispanic traditions in practical ways - authentic meals that evoke familiar kitchens, music nights, and cultural celebrations that knit residents into an extended family. This is not simply about assistance; it is about being treated with cari?o, dignity, and an ongoing sense of community. For families seeking a place where a loved one can thrive socially while receiving steady, attentive support, Los Tres Milagros stands out as a top option.

However, alternative choices deserve consideration for certain needs. If a resident requires a highly clinical setting, aggressive medical oversight, or specialized memory care with a broad clinical staff, larger facilities with more formal medical programming may be preferable. Those who prioritize English-only communication or a more neutral, non-cultural ambiance might also look elsewhere. In short, Los Tres Milagros delivers extraordinary cultural alignment and personal attention; it may not be the best fit for families who expect extensive hospital-grade services on-site, or for those who require a different cultural or linguistic environment for daily care.

Description

Los Tres Milagros is an assisted living community located in Miami, FL. This board and care home offers a comfortable and nurturing environment for seniors who require assistance with their daily activities. The community provides a wide range of amenities to ensure the residents' comfort and convenience.

The board and care home features a spacious dining room where residents can enjoy delicious meals prepared by the staff. The facility is fully furnished, providing a homely atmosphere for the residents. There is also a beautiful garden where residents can relax and enjoy outdoor activities.

Housekeeping services are provided to ensure that the living spaces are clean and well-maintained. Move-in coordination is offered to assist new residents in transitioning smoothly into their new homes. Wi-Fi/high-speed internet access is available throughout the community, allowing residents to stay connected with their loved ones.

Los Tres Milagros takes pride in its comprehensive care services. The staff provides ass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ers, ensuring that every resident receives personalized attention. They also coordinate with health care providers to ensure that all medical needs are met. For those with special dietary requirements or diabetes, the community offers specific meal plans.

Transportation arrangements for medical appointments are made for the convenience of the residents. Additionally, Los Tres Milagros is conveniently located near c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ants, places of worship, and hospitals.

With scheduled daily activities, residents can engage in various social and recreational pursuits within the community. Whether it's participating in group exercises or joining educational programs, there are plenty of opportunities for seniors to stay active and engaged.

Overall, Los Tres Milagros provides a supportive and caring environment for seniors in need of assisted living services in Miami, FL. The community offers numerous amenities and care services to ensure that each resident's individual needs are met while promoting a fulfilling lifestyle.

  • does medicaid pay for assisted livingHow and When Medicaid May Cover Assisted Living Costs

    Medicaid coverage for assisted living varies by state and is primarily available to low-income individuals, with eligibility dependent on strict income and asset limits. Some states offer HCBS waivers for specific services in assisted living, but families must generally cover room and board costs, and should verify facility acceptance of Medicaid while considering potential waiting lists.
